Community Snapshot

Population 1,297
Density (People/sqml.) 4,648
Median Age 36.7
Married Couples
25%
25% of the population of Renaissance aged 16 years and older are married.
Have Kids
9%
9% of the population aged 16 years or older have children.

About 25% of the Renaissance population aged 16 and older are married, which is notably lower than average. This could suggest a community with a younger, more transient population—perhaps made up of students, professionals, or renters. It may also reflect a neighborhood that attracts singles or couples without children, contributing to a more independent, urban lifestyle.

Housing

? /10
Home Price $194,580
Median Rent $1,131
People/Household 1.9

Home Price Breakdown

Renaissance neighborhood home price breakdown chart

Rent vs Own

Rent 62% Own 38%

Year Moved In

Before 2010 63% After 2010 37%

Housing trends offer valuable insight into the accessibility and character of a neighborhood. In Renaissance, the median home price is $194,580, which is less than many surrounding areas. This affordability makes it an attractive option for first-time buyers, young families, or anyone looking to enter the housing market without a significant financial barrier. Economy

? /10
Income Per Capita $32,555
Household Income $48,755
Unemployment 3.8%

Household incomes in Renaissance average around $48,755, which is lower than average. This affordability contributes to a more accessible lifestyle, making it an appealing choice for first-time homeowners, young families, and those looking to enjoy the benefits of the area without a high price tag.

The employment landscape offers valuable insight into the stability and economic health of a neighborhood. In Renaissance, the unemployment rate sits at around 4%, which is about average compared to many other areas. This balanced rate reflects a steady local economy and a reliable foundation for residents and businesses alike.
